Abstract

An optical system includes a partial reflector having an average optical reflectance of at least 30% in a desired plurality of wavelengths, a display panel disposed to emit image light toward the partial reflector, and a multilayer reflective polarizer disposed proximate the partial reflector. The multilayer reflective polarizer is curved about two orthogonal axes and includes at least one layer substantially optically uniaxial at at least one location. The image light is transmitted by the multilayer reflective polarizer after it is first reflected by the multilayer reflective polarizer. A quarter wave retarder may be disposed between the reflective polarizer and the partial reflector.
